The Certificate Programme in School Nutrition Strategies equips participants with the knowledge and skills to design and implement effective nutrition programs in educational settings. It focuses on promoting healthy eating habits among students, addressing malnutrition, and creating sustainable food systems within schools.
Key learning outcomes include understanding the principles of nutrition science, developing school meal plans, and integrating nutrition education into curricula. Participants also learn to collaborate with stakeholders, evaluate program effectiveness, and address challenges like food insecurity and dietary diversity.

School Nutrition Coordinator: Oversee meal planning and ensure compliance with nutritional standards in schools.
Public Health Nutritionist: Develop strategies to improve community health through nutrition education and policy.
Dietary Consultant: Provide tailored dietary advice to schools and families to promote healthy eating habits.
Food Policy Analyst: Evaluate and influence policies to enhance school nutrition programs and public health outcomes.
Community Nutrition Educator: Deliver workshops and resources to empower communities with nutrition knowledge.
